Design considerations so far (comments welcome):

I'm building this cab to play some of may favourite arcade games, primarily:
- Commando
- Galaxian
- Operation Wolf / Thunderbolt
- Chase HQ
- Ikari Warriors
- Karate Champ
- Star Wars
- Rampart

From this, I've decided:
- light gun(s) a definate (aim trak seems to be the way forward..)
- "Ikari" stick (at least one)
- trackball
- spinner? Not sure- not a huge Tempest/Arkanoid fan.. comments/suggestions?
- dual sticks
- steering wheel
- buttons in a Neo Geo / SF config (7 buttons per player)
- main sticks 360 ultimates?

My control panel can't be more than 26" wide, so I'm considering swappable panels:
- one main 2 player Sf config with trackball / spinner. Ikari stick in place of spinner?
- one with dual sticks
- one with steering wheel

Post by: GregD on May 14, 2012, 10:11:22 am
You have to do a modular design if you need all of those controls and only have 26" of real estate.  Don't try to jam them in there.

Post by: alfonzotan on May 14, 2012, 12:34:48 pm
You have to do a modular design if you need all of those controls and only have 26" of real estate.  Don't try to jam them in there.

Yep.  Although I'm generally a defender of the "Frankenpanel," once you start adding steering wheels and/or Star Wars yokes, you're going to find they take up so much space they'll crowd out most everything else.

Post by: yotsuya on May 14, 2012, 01:24:47 pm
Modular sound like the way to go, especially if you want dual sticks for Karate Champ AND rotaries for Ikari Warriors.

And you're going to need the track ball to play Star Wars if you don't get a yoke. It's doable, but obviously not the same.
